Rich Cowan developed and was the CEO of a film company based in Spokane called North by Northwest who have put out about 47 full length movies as of now and are filming another here as I speak.
The last Dem. who held the 5th Congressional seat was Thomas Foley, who was taken down in 1994 as many of you will recall. Since that time the 5th District has been Repug. unfortunately.
